Versatile and stylish warmblood that has competed successfully with a junior since imported in 2008. "Tempo" has his permanent card as a Small plus Junior Hunter ribbons from the Oaks. He has a consistent show record that includes placings in Medal Finals and top ribbons in Hunters, Jumpers and Equitation. He presents a great opportunity for new show riders that have goals in the Eq and Medals.
Tempo is a good mover and very attractive across the ground. He has a light way of going, an easy to find rhythm, and plenty of step for 3'6" lines. He has a stylish, correct and clean jump that's smooth for Equitation and well-rewarded in the Hunter ring. Tempo will handle the missed distance and can safely negotiate trouble. He is nicely tuned to the aids and shows off his rideability with precision and timing on course. He has changes, counter-counter and a strong background of flatwork schooling. Tempo is easy to show, has no peek to the jumps, and has shown himself to be a dependably versatile member of the show team.
Tempo has the ability to step up to the needs of an educated rider, or play babysitter to a green one. At any level he is equally competitive in any ring and shines as an upper level Equitation partner. He is well-mannered, honest and tolerant, and suitable for riders moving up to 3' or 3'6".
